Photograph included in the exhibit: "From Hula Hoops to Hanoi: L.A. Concerns, 1954-1965." Photograph caption dated December 1, 1960 reads, "A tasty cherry pie baked by 17-year-old Patsy Williams, left, 7112 Shirley Ave., a senior at Reseda High School, won her the second Los Angeles District Cherry Pie Baking Contest held at the Department of Water and Power Electric Living Center. Crowning the winner is another contestant Carol Chiodo, 10005 Novle Ave., Sepulveda, 16-year-old Alemany High School senior."
